The Skeleton Grapple, also referred to as a grappling hook, is a highly useful tool for heavy-duty construction and demolition jobs, as well as other similar applications. This rock bucket is designed to be used with large equipment, such as backhoes, skid steers, and excavators, and is a valuable asset to any heavy machinery fleet. Its powerful arms and tough teeth make it ideal for handling large, heavy, and unwieldy loads, making it well-suited for a wide range of tasks.
Uses of a Skeleton Grapple:
One of the most popular uses for this heavy machinery attachment is in demolition and demolition cleanup. The grapple’s sturdy arms and strong teeth are capable of pulling down and dismantling buildings, bridges, and other structures, making it an indispensable tool for demolition contractors. Additionally, the Skeleton Grapple is also effective for clearing rubble and debris, making it an essential tool for cleanup crews.
Another area where the Skeleton bucket excels is in the handling of large, heavy, and unwieldy loads. The grapple’s powerful arms and sturdy teeth allow it to pick up and move logs, boulders, and other heavy items with ease, making it ideal for use in logging, mining, and construction applications where heavy loads are common.

Benefits of renting heavy machinery instead of buying it: Renting heavy machinery, like the Skeleton Grapple, can help companies avoid the high initial costs of purchasing and the ongoing expenses of maintaining and repairing the tool. Renting also provides companies with access to the latest models of heavy machinery without requiring significant investments in equipment upgrades, which can be especially critical for companies seeking to remain competitive and leverage the latest technology.
In addition to cost savings, renting heavy machinery also offers greater flexibility to companies. For example, if a company needs a particular heavy machinery attachment for a one-time project, they can rent it for the duration of the project and return it when the job is finished, avoiding the costs and responsibilities associated with owning and storing the tool when it is not in use.
Another benefit of renting heavy machinery is that it eliminates the need for companies to train their employees to operate the tool. Most heavy machinery rental companies provide operators with the equipment, allowing companies to complete the job without worrying about staffing and training.
